Kathmandu 18 November 2015: Mr. Oliver Moirangthem an engineering student in 4th year B.tech (Civil engineering) in Bvc engineering college, India. He celebrated his birthday in unique way. Instead of doing party  with friends he went to orphanage and shared happiness with them. Furthermore he has adopted a child in that orphanage and  covering all the costs for that boy during his stay.
